| Unit Description |
This unit deals with concepts, methods and analytical tools necessary for understanding the dynamic nature of strategic management in different organisations. Its objective is to enable students to deal creatively with strategy issues and to develop meaningful solutions in a variety of contexts. The unit examines strategic analysis as the foundation for strategy formulation, provides an in-depth discussion of the development of strategic alternatives and presents methodologies for improving the calibre of strategy implementation and execution. |
